At 110 years old, Seattle’s Pike Place Market is the country’s oldest continuously operated public farmers' market. It’s also home to the original Starbucks, where javaphiles toast to the legendary coffeehouse. Let your eye guide you to local art, and your nose to hole-in-the-wall eateries, along eclectic streets. MS Koningsdam's 22-day Solar Eclipse Cruise is positioned along the coast of Mexico for a total view prior to crossing the Pacific to Hawaii. The San Diego-Vancouver BC Canada itinerary departs on April 5th and heads south to Cabo San Lucas prior to spending the day at sea on April 8th for the total eclipse. MS Koningsdam then makes her way to Puerto Vallarta and then crosses over to Hawaii. Visit some of the most exciting cities on the Pacific Coast with Celebrity.
